Pakistan - Green Beans Net Production
Since 2014, Pakistan Green Beans Net Production fell by 6.9% year on year. At $2,011.25 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, the country was ranked number 55 among other countries in Green Beans Net Production. Pakistan is overtaken by Tanzania, which was ranked number 54 at $2,105.42 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 and is followed by Cameroon with $1,743.37 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006. China lead the ranking with $7,224,025.53 Thousand PPP = 2004–2006 in 2019, a growth of 2.7% compared to 2018. Indonesia, India and Turkey resp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Guyana witnessed the best average annual growth at +22.5% per year, while Slovakia recorded the worst performance at -71.5% per year.
